> > > Which leads me (a) being concerned about what our coreboot support
> > > is up to and (b) why i3c needs this generic change? And I don't just
> > > want to see CONFIG_IS_ENABLED()'ing it, why do we have to handle the
> > > device tree that way and is there no standard mechanism we can use?
> > >
> >
> > @dinesh: why do you need this?
> >
> > It should be possible in the master driver to get the of pointer with
> >
> >
> > ofnode node = dev_ofnode(dev);
> >
> > and if you really need it in drivers/i3c/master.c pass it to the functions you call...
> > ah, no, as you already save the udevice in i3c_master_controller, you
> > can simply use
> >
> > dev_ofnode(dev)
> >
> > in it!
> >
> > You can simply drop of_node from generic file, and use dev_ofnode(dev)
> > in your driver/i3c code ... may you save the udevice in private data
> > or in your i3c_dev_boardinfo struct instead if really needed, so please rework
> that part.
